By implementing a multifaceted approach that covers various aspects of energy usage, we can achieve significant savings. {Firstly|First|, it is crucial to conduct a thorough energy audit to pinpoint areas of high consumption and potential for improvement. This involves analyzing energy bills, equipment efficiency, and building insulation levels.

Driving Efficiency: A Blueprint for Integrated Energy Management

In today's rapidly evolving automotive landscape, driving/vehicle/mobile efficiency has emerged as a paramount concern. As fuel prices fluctuate and environmental awareness intensifies, the need to optimize energy consumption during transportation/travel/commute is more crucial than ever. Integrated energy management systems (IEMS) offer a comprehensive solution/approach/framework to address this challenge by seamlessly coordinating various vehicle components to minimize energy wastage and enhance overall performance. Through sophisticated algorithms and real-time data analysis, IEMS can dynamically adjust parameters such as engine operation, braking systems, and auxiliary power consumption to achieve maximum fuel efficiency.
